I first tried Davines Oi Oil years ago when one of my color clients brought it in, convinced it had changed her hair. I was skeptical. Most oils either leave hair greasy or weigh it down. But after the first blow dry, I noticed how quickly it absorbed. Her ends looked smooth, her highlights looked glossy instead of brittle, and the style held beautifully.
Since then, it has become part of my routine for almost every service. After color treatments or a fresh blowout, it gives that polished finish that makes hair feel soft and healthy.
Here’s what I’ve seen behind the chair:
I’ve tried plenty of salon oils over the years. Some smell great but leave residue. Others feel nice at first but build up quickly and make hair limp. Davines Oi Oil is different. It’s light enough for daily use, yet rich enough that clients with coarse or curly textures still feel the softness last into the next day.
One of my clients used to switch products constantly because nothing gave consistent results. She’s stuck with Oi Oil for more than a year now, which says a lot in today’s crowded product world.
This is always the real test. Between the humidity near the water and year-round sunshine, most products fade fast. Oi Oil actually holds up. After a beach walk or running errands downtown near the Bay Harbor Islands Branch Library, my clients’ hair still feels soft instead of sticky or frizzy. For Miami’s climate, that’s impressive.
